Broadridge is experiencing growth, and we are seeking an Account Executive to join our team. In this role, Account Executive will develop and execute strategies for new business development through all matters related to revenue generation. This includes developing relationships with decision makers not utilizing Broadridge Issuer capabilities and services. Account Executive will bring value by focusing on developing relationships with potential new buyers of Governance, Financial Print and Sustainability capabilities. Prospect and buyers are sourced and public companies (Issuers) and Law Firms.
Key Job Functions/Responsibilities
Employ strategies to routinely call upon, prospect and secure appointments with contacts at Issuers to position BR Governance, Financial Print and Sustainability capabilities
Be responsible to develop a strategy to identify the client’s needs, and deliver the appropriate Broadridge solution
Be responsible for all aspects of the sale process, from pre-qualification to completion
Monitor market trends and competition while ensuring maximum client satisfaction
Coordinate activities across Broadridge to ensure the successful and timely implementation of products and services within existing client-base. Be accountable for and take ownership of all objectives, deliverables and commitments to these clients
Collaborate with existing clients to keep them abreast of product information
Maintain account relationship and cross sell additional services
May be involved in special marketing projects and campaigns
Partner with internal resources to provide the necessary expertise and support during the sales process including legal, finance, product specialists, and senior management
Maintain accurate and current records of contact activity, sales leads and opportunity creation using CRM platform BroadFORCE.
Basic Skill Level Requirements
Education:
University degree or college diploma in a related field, or equivalent work experience
Experience and Skills:
3 – 5 years of strategic selling and problem-solving experience (preferably in the financial services industry)
Possess excellent oral, written, and presentation skills. Must be comfortable interacting with C-suite executives and navigating relationships with high-profile, complex stakeholders within large public companies.
Willing to travel for clients and prospect meetings
Track record of over-achieving sales quota
Tools:
Have strong technical foundation and the ability to use CRM, MS Office, social tools, etc.
